Influence of the Method of Definition on the Prevalence of Left-Ventricular Hypertrophy in Children with Chronic Kidney Disease: Data from the Know-Ped CKD Study
Background/Aims: Children with chronic kidney disease (CKD) have a high risk of cardiovascular disease.
